Rac is seeking a Roadside Technician in Bristol, offering a competitive base salary of £36,400 and an OTE of £61,000. You will deliver mechanical roadside repairs and diagnostics, providing urgent support to our members across the UK.

The role requires:

  • A Level 2 light vehicle maintenance qualification
  • A customer-focused approach
  • A full UK driving licence

You will start and end your shifts at home, with full support and a dedicated RAC van provided. This is an opportunity to join a trusted provider celebrated for over 125 years, with a strong focus on employee development and wellbeing.
